What is included and what you pay separately

The tour includes pickup and drop-off, a local guide, transport, water, snorkeling equipment, water shoes for optional cliff jumping, a beach umbrella, a beach blanket and a small-group format limited to 7 participants.

Restaurant lunch and drinks are not included. Drach Caves admission costs approximately EUR 24 per person and must be purchased separately; the description recommends buying it in advance for the scheduled afternoon entry.

Who this Mallorca day tour is best for

It suits active travelers who can swim, want several coastal stops combined with the Drach Caves and value a very small group with transport included.

It is not suitable for non-swimmers or people with claustrophobia. Cliff jumping is optional. Minimum age, accessibility, requirements for children and bad-weather policy are not specified.

Before booking: details worth checking

The listing does not specify the exact meeting point, departure time, length of each stop, return time or precise pickup area. Starting times depend on availability, so check these details for your date before confirming.

Bring swimwear, a towel, camera, sunscreen, beachwear, comfortable shoes and cash or a card for the restaurant and caves. Water is provided by the operator even though it also appears on the packing list.

How long is the Mallorca beaches and Drach Caves tour?
The stated approximate duration is 9 hours, including transport and the different stops throughout the day.
Is Drach Caves admission included?
No. It must be purchased separately and costs approximately EUR 24 per person. The description recommends buying it in advance for the planned afternoon entry.
What is included in the tour?
Pickup and drop-off, a local guide, transport, water, snorkeling equipment, water shoes for optional cliff jumps, a beach umbrella and beach blanket are included for a group of up to 7 participants.
Is the tour suitable for non-swimmers or people with claustrophobia?
No. The activity is listed as unsuitable for non-swimmers and people with claustrophobia. Cliff jumping is optional.
Does the tour really visit ten beaches?
The listing promotes 'Top 10 beaches', but the detailed itinerary does not identify ten beaches. Cala Mosques, Mhares Natural Pools and Cala Pi are confirmed, while stops such as Caló des Moro and Cala s'Almunia are described as optional.
